If you venture into the financial market, you’ll quickly find that there are many loan options available, depending your current credit rating situation. If you have equity available in a large asset, such as a home or a vehicle that has been paid off, you may find that you’ll be able to secure a consolidation at a lower rate because you will be able to provide something tangible as a way to secure the loan.

If you’re where you are unable to provide equity to secure financing, you may face the prospect of considering a bad credit debt consolidation loan that does not require any security. In many cases, these loans will be at a higher rate, and may include a series of fees that a secured consolidation does not. Never the less, if entered into with care and caution, a bad credit debt consolidation loan can provide you a method to avoid serious financial consequences.

First, we are going to look at what steps debtors can take to protect their status.

Debtors have the right to ask collection agencies or any source hassling them for debt collection to stop hassling them. You must contact the collection agencies immediately and request that they stop communication with your completely. It is important to word your letter wisely avoiding giving them ammunition against you. You can do this if your collection agency has claimed a lawsuit against you, or if the date has ended, where the creditors can no longer contact you. If the collection agency has written several letters or made several phone calls threatening you with a lawsuit, you can write an informal letter asking the agencies to stop nagging you.

If you have a current debt, it is wise to negotiate with the creditors, since some may reduce your balance or even dropped the debt completely. If the debt is older than seven years, it is important that you DO NOT communicate with a collection agency regarding the bill. At the seven-year period, the account should have been removed from your credit report. If the account has not been removed these people are in violation.
